Problems solved by technology

[0004] The purpose of the present invention is to provide a new high-voltage lithium-ion battery with high performance and large capacity, so as to solve the problem that the power of the lithium-ion battery is low in the above-mentioned background technology, which cannot meet the power supply of equipment requiring a large amount of electricity, thereby reducing the battery life of the lithium-ion battery. At the same time, most of the positive and negative plates inside the lithium-ion battery are installed by connecting the negative plate to the positive plate, which reduces the contact area between the positive plate and the negative plate and the electrolyte, thereby reducing the overall electrolytic reaction and reducing the The efficiency of lithium-ion battery power supply and charging. At the same time, the existing lithium-ion batteries cannot adjust the overall power consumption according to actual needs, thereby increasing unnecessary waste, and making lithium-ion batteries unsuitable for power supply of various devices, reducing overall usability

Abstract

The invention discloses a novel high-voltage lithium ion storage battery with high performance and high capacity. The battery comprises a storage battery box, wherein an upper end of the storage battery box is fixedly connected with a box cover, an upper end of a bearing plate is fixedly connected with a high-voltage lithium ion battery pack, a protection box is arranged in the high-voltage lithium ion battery pack, a polar plate assembly is fixedly connected into the protection box, a first partition plate is fixedly connected with the interior of the protection box, the first partition plateis located at an outer side of the polar plate assembly, an electrode plate is fixedly connected with an upper end of the polar plate assembly, a protective cover is fixedly connected with an upper end of the protective box, a wire is fixedly connected into a binding post, a lower end of the wire is electrically connected with a pole column, and an upper end of the wire penetrates through a wiregroove to be electrically connected with a controller. The high-voltage lithium ion storage battery is advantaged in that the overall application range is enlarged, the overall power is conveniently adjusted, the overall heat dissipation performance and shock resistance are improved, and thereby the overall practicability is improved.

technical field [0001] The invention relates to the technical field of lithium-ion batteries, in particular to a novel high-voltage lithium-ion battery with high performance and large capacity. Background technique [0002] Lithium-ion battery is a secondary battery (rechargeable battery) that mainly relies on lithium ions to move between positive and negative electrodes to work. During the charging and discharging process, Li+ intercalates and deintercalates back and forth between the two electrodes: when charging, Li+ is deintercalated from the positive electrode, intercalated into the negative electrode through the electrolyte, and the negative electrode is in a lithium-rich state; the opposite is true during discharge.
